- 締切済み
エクセルグラフ-表示%をぴったり100%にしたい
エクセルの円グラフです。 数値の表示は%です。 データラベルの数値を小数点以下1位まで(20.5%,17.8%)表示すると 四捨五入の関係でしょうか?改めて電卓で計算すると 合計が99.9とか100.1と誤差が生じてしまいます。 これをなんとかぴったり100%にしたいのですが、 何か良い方法がありますか?? エクセル2000を使っています。 ご回答よろしくお願い致します!!!(汗)
- anzu-shige
- お礼率40% (22/54)
- Windows NT・2000
- 回答数1
- ありがとう数3
- みんなの回答 (1)
- 専門家の回答
みんなの回答
- FEX2053
- ベストアンサー率37% (7987/21355)
そんな方法はありません。 ですので、いかに「誤魔化すか」を考えることになります。 円グラフには「その他」項目があるのが普通ですので、大概はここで 誤魔化すことになります。その方法は 1.各項目のデータを割りっぱなしにするのではなく、端数処理をする。 例えば =ROUND(A1/$B$1,3) にして%表示にするとかです。 2.「その他」項目は1から各項目の数字を引いた数字にする。 例えば =1-SUM(C1:C10) とかになります。 こうすれば、合計は必ず100%になりますが、「その他」項目は実数値と パーセンテージが整合しなくなります。そこを指摘された場合には 「誤差をこの項目で吸収している」ことを説明できるようにして下さい。 パーセンテージの合計が100%にならないのは、統計をする人間なら常識 ですから、分かっていてずれたまま表示するほうが正しいですんがね。
関連するQ&A
- どなたかエクセルにお詳しい方がいらっしゃいましたら、
どなたかエクセルにお詳しい方がいらっしゃいましたら、 教えて頂けるとうれしいです。 下記数値をそれぞれ小数点以下を四捨五入しています。(それぞれ別の数値をSUMで合計しています。) 四捨五入したものをSUMすると下記の数値になってしまい、1円ずれてしまいます。 どうしたら、四捨五入したそれぞれの数値をちゃんと計算できるように なりますでしょうか? 宜しくおねがいしますm(__)m 23,650.00 38,280.00 9,890.00 61,060.00 72,670.00 30,040.00 20,640.00 10,200.00 28,050.00 17,850.00 40,162.50 46,537.50 35,062.50 32,650.00 下記は、上記数値をSUMで合計を出した数値 466,743円 本来は、 466,743円にしたいですm(__)m
- 締切済み
- その他MS Office製品
- 割合を表すデータ
1日に何冊本を読んだか アンケート回答者数 合計 29人 A B C 冊数 人数 人数/29人 1 1冊 2人 0.068965517 2 2冊 5人 0.172413793 3 3冊 4人 0.137931034 4 4冊 6人 0.206896552 5 5冊 2人 0.068965517 6 その他 10人 0.344827586 このデータをROUND関数を使って小数点第2位で四捨五入した場合と小数点第3位で四捨五入した場合では下記の様な結果になります。 ROUND(C1,2) ROUND(C1,3) 小数点第2位で四捨五入 小数点第3位で四捨五入 1 7% 7% 2 17% 17% 3 14% 14% 4 21% 21% 5 7% 7% 6 34% 35% 100% 100% 6番目は34%と35%と異なりますが、SUM関数を使って1~6を合計すると100%と計算されます。 これはC1~C6を合計した結果が "1" となる為、このようにどちらも100%と計算されるのだと思いますが、小数点第3位で四捨五入した場合の方は電卓で計算すると101%となってしまいます。 小数点第3位で四捨五入した方が正確なような気がしますが、データの見た目的には小数点第2位で四捨五入の方(合計で100%)を使用した方が良いのでしょうか? 合計で100%(電卓使用)にならないデータはこういった割合を表すデータにはおかしいのでしょうか?
- 締切済み
- その他(ビジネス・キャリア)
- エクセルで、表示されたままの値を抜き出すには
エクセルで、関数を使わずに表示形式の小数点以下の桁数を入れて四捨五入している表があります。 指定している小数点以下の桁数はまちまちで、2だったり0だったりします。 表示されている数値を計算式に使いたいので、見たままの数値が抽出できる方法を探しています。 (ちなみに元々の表は取引先から頂くもので、こちらから「関数を使って四捨五入してください」とはお願いできません)。 どうか回答をよろしくお願い致します。
- 締切済み
- Windows XP
- エクセルの使い方
エクセルの使い方を教えてください。 大変初歩的なことですが、お願いいたします。 エクセルの表計算で、少数以下の掛け算で合計の数字が少数点以下まで表示されます。 この数値を四捨五入にして、整数にし、さらにこの数値に数値をかけます。 ただ、この四捨五入した数値を整数とは認識せず、少数以下の数値で計算するため、求めたい数値になりません。 この四捨五入した数値を整数と認識するための方法をおしえてください。
- ベストアンサー
- Windows XP
- 2007エクセル計算
2007のエクセルだとセル幅が狭いと小数点以下が四捨五入されて自動で計算されてしまうので実際の計算結果とは異なってしまいますがどうしたら”#”(2003エクセルだと#で表示される)とかになりますか? 例えば 1.5 2 1.5 2 1.5 2 合計4.5 なのに セル幅が狭いと 合計6 となってしまうのです。
- ベストアンサー
- オフィス系ソフト
- エクセルで四捨五入して表示される
エクセルで小数点以下を含む数値を入力すると、セルによって表示上のみ四捨五入されて表示されてしまいます(入力データが11.1だとすると11と表示される)。印刷プレビューで見ると入力データどおりに表示されているのですが、ちょっと不便です。 数値(小数点以下あり)で設定すればいいのですが、手間がかかるので他の方法がないでしょうか。 よろしくお願い致します。
- ベストアンサー
- オフィス系ソフト
- エクセルの計算の単位の表示について・・・
エクセルの計算の単位の表示について・・・ エクセルで割り算とかの計算で小数点が表示されますが 四捨五入とかの単位変更の仕方を忘れました すみませんが教えてください お願いします
- ベストアンサー
- Windows XP
- dounle型で計算時の誤差
今、VC++(MFC)で、15桁の数値まで表示可能な電卓アプリを作成しています。 そこで今つまずいているのが、double型で計算したとき(演算結果が小数の場合)の誤差の問題です。 とりあえず、いろいろなHPなどの情報を見たりして、誤差問題解決を下記のようにしました。 「数値の頭(左側)から16桁目を四捨五入する」 小数の場合はほとんど誤差が生じるため、計算後、計算結果が小数ならば、必ず 上記の誤差処理を行っています。 しかしこれでは、以下の場合に不具合が出てしまいます。 ・ 0.99 999 999 999 999 ÷ 10 = 本来の答えは「0.09 999 999 999 999 9」 ⇒ しかし15桁までの表示なので、本来は「0.09 999 999 999 999」と15桁まで出力 させなくてはいけないのに、16桁目の「9」を四捨五入したせいで「0.1」という表示に なってしまう。 16桁目を四捨五入しないと誤差をとることはできないし、でも上記の例だと正しい結果 が出力されません。 どうしたらいいのか頭を悩ませています。 何か良い解決法等あれば、ご教授お願いします!!
- ベストアンサー
- C・C++・C#
- 電卓の表示(いつもは0桁、割り切れないとき2桁)
キャノンのHS-1220TUGという電卓使ってます。 計算後の答えなんですが、割り切れないときだけ小数点2桁表示(3桁目を四捨五入)で、それ以外は0桁に表示するやり方ありませんか? いつもはFで四捨五入してるんですが、これだといつも小数点2桁まで表示されちゃうから見づらいんです。
- 締切済み
- 数学・算数
お礼
早速のご回答ありがとうございました!!! 「そんな方法ないっ」 とはっきり言ってくださって、 心強かったです。自身を持って「ない」って言えました(笑) 結局、少数点第2位まで出して100%にするように薦めました。 ありがとうございました。